6 million BAM paid to Entrepreneurs who suffered Damage in the Floods

Published: August 17, 2015
Share
SHARE

floods2Ministry of Finance of Republic of Srpska (RS) paid 6 million BAM to entrepreneurs from the Doboj area who have suffered damage caused by last year’s floods in May.

Decision on these funds to be paid out was made earlier by the Management Board of the Solidarity Fund in this entity, and the list of businesses that have suffered the damage and individual amounts to be paid to them was determined by Doboj Association of Businessmen “15th of May.”

“In an attempt to provide support to the other entrepreneurs who have suffered damage in last year’s floods as well, the Management Board of the Solidarity Fund will determine the amount of assistance in other communities in the RS in a similar manner”, as announced in the statement of the Ministry of Finance of RS.

The list of the business subjects and the paid amounts is available on the website of the Ministry of Finance.

On 19th of May in Doboj this year, was held the meeting at the initiative of the entity President Milorad Dodik, which was attended by businessmen and ministers from the Government of RS, as well as the Mayor of Doboj, Obren Petrović.

At the meeting was agreed to allocate assistance in the amount of 6 million BAM for businesses who have suffered damage from last year’s floods.
